My New Hobby

coupons.

and weekly store circulars.

i think i'm addicted.

i've started a nice little collection of coupons and i've been regularly checking harris teeter's, kroger's, walgreen's, and cvs's store circulars for a couple weeks now. i went to harris teeter on saturday b/c their sales were ridiculous. i always thought harris teeter was too expensive (and if you just go and shop without paying attention to the sales it's waaaay too expensive), but there were a bunch of things that were buy 2 get 3 free (i definitely came home with 10 boxes of hamburger helper, 10 boxes of macaroni and cheese, and 10 boxes or spaghetti noodles... i paid for 12 of the 30 boxes!) and a cart load (literally) of buy 1 get 1 free things. when i checked out i had about $100 worth of groceries in my cart. the sort-of friendly cashier lady hit the total button and it was cut almost in half to $54! i had a coupon for the hamburger helpers (that she oh so friendily scanned a few times) that brought it down to $50!

i'm sure i'm boring most of you, but this is a lot more fun that i thought it would be. it's kind of like a challenging game.
